Common Problems
Offices often encounter issues such as broken cabinet keys, rusted lock cylinders, jammed drawers, or outdated locking systems that no longer comply with modern security standards. These issues may seem minor but can delay operations, lead to costly data breaches, or violate industry regulations related to file protection. Routine wear and tear, attempted break-ins, or even misplaced keys are some of the common causes behind faulty cabinet locks.

Cost Breakdown
Here’s a typical pricing range for File Cabinet Lock Replacement services in Alameda:

Service DescriptionEstimated Cost (USD)
Basic lock replacement (single unit)$45 – $75
Heavy-duty lock with installation$85 – $120
Keyed-alike systems (multiple cabinets)$100 – $200
Emergency same-day service$150 – $250
Master key systems$200 – $350

Disclaimer: Prices may vary depending on the scope of service and location.

FAQs
Q1: How long does it take to replace a file cabinet lock?
Most standard replacements take 15–30 minutes per cabinet, depending on lock type and cabinet condition.
Q2: Can locks be replaced without a key?
Yes, professionals use non-destructive methods to open locked cabinets and replace the locks securely.
Q3: Is key duplication available for replaced locks?
Yes, many locksmiths provide on-the-spot key duplication services for your convenience.
Q4: What type of cabinets can be serviced?
Most locksmiths service vertical, lateral, and custom-built file cabinets.
Q5: Do you offer bulk replacement services?
Yes, bulk services are available and often come with package pricing for businesses replacing locks on multiple cabinets.
